    Ways to Increase Cervical Mucus

    Ajanta BiswasBy Ajanta BiswasJanuary 5, 202405 Mins Read

    cervical mucus

    Do you know what cervical mucus is, and how much it can help you to predict your “the most” fertile days? The cervical mucus is basically a gel-like mucus that releases from your cervix throughout the menstrual cycle. But its quality and thickness depend on the stage of the menstrual cycle. Just after the periods, you can find it to be in a creamy whitish texture. And just before the periods, it can be thick, sticky, gummy, and less watery in nature. But during your ovulation day, you can find it to be thin and watery just like the egg whites.

    It is this cervical mucus that we are going to discuss as this is the most fertile type of cervical mucus. Because of its thin and watery texture, it is hospitable for the sperm and helps it to reach the egg. But what if your fertile cervical mucus is not appropriate in quantity or quality? Then the sperm may not reach its destination and leading to your disappointment regarding infertility. Thus, it is important to improve cervical mucus.     How to Improve Cervical Mucus?

    There are lots of ways to increase cervical mucus. The balance of our bodies depends largely on the lifestyle we lead. Thus, by changing a few bad habits and including some healthy ones you can naturally cure your issues. Drinking lots of water, a bit of exercise, eating green vegetables, and avoiding caffeine and nicotine should be your first step for increase cervical mucus.

    The Ways to Increase Cervical Mucus

    women drinking glass of water

    Let’s talk about the ways in detail.

    • Keep Your Body Hydrated

    96% of the cervical mucus consists of water so the primary answer of how to increase it is to drink plenty of water daily. Also, water plays a vital role in shifting hormones throughout your body. It’s the presence of water that thins the mucus and makes it easy for the sperm to travel.

    • Say No to Caffeine and Nicotine

    If how to increase cervical mucus to get pregnant is your primary concern, then you will have to let go of smoking and your daily cup of coffee. It is hard to avoid caffeine as it is present in the favorites like coffee, chocolates, coca colas, cakes, and ice creams. But caffeine and nicotine dehydrate the body. They reduce the bodily fluids along with the cervical mucus.

    What are the Foods to Increase Cervical Mucus?

    Following are some foods to increase cervical mucus:

    • Dark Green Vegetables

    Both you and your man should eat lots of fresh green veggies as it will improve cervical mucus as well as sperm quality. Dark green veggies, broccoli, spinach, and bok choy are rich in iron, zinc, and potassium. They also contain vitamin C and K, fiber, calcium, folate, antioxidants, and all the essential minerals which are proven to be helpful in conceiving.

    • Citrus Fruits

    citrus fruits

    Vitamin C-rich citrus fruits have lots of health benefits including the secretion of fertile mucus. This includes oranges, lemons, grapefruits, and limes in your diet. You can start drinking grapefruit juice one week before your ovulation and you will find out the result. It will improve the texture and increase the quantity of the fertile egg white cervical mucus during your ovulation days.

    • Carrots:

    Carrots have beta carotene that provides vitamin A in our body. And this vitamin A is vital in improving mucus. So, next time do remember to add carrots to your salads.

    What are the Natural Ways to Increase Cervical Mucus?

    Stress, workload, and obesity lead to infertility. Thus concentrating on mental health and physical exercise is vital in improving cervical mucus.

    • Sound Night’s Sleep

    For the perfect regulation of hormones, sleep is extremely necessary. An uninterrupted sleep of at least 7 to 8 hours is necessary for a healthy life. It keeps the leptin level adequate. Sleep reduces stress and all those stress hormones like cortisol. Too much cortisol can lead to negative feelings and stress and can lessen the chance of successful embryo implantation.

    • Moderate Exercise

    women doing yoga at home

    You need to keep your body moving. But that does not mean an intensive workout. Walking, jogging, cycling or swimming, and a bit of yoga are perfect to keep your reproductive organs functioning properly.

    • Improving Mental Health

    To feel happy and confident is important to become fertile. You can try meditation, yoga, and talking. Talking with your partner about your mental health will help him to understand you and cure your problems. A happy soul will produce fertile cervical mucus naturally.
